How to see it

HIP 27795 has a visual magnitude of about 5.98: under a reasonably dark sky it is typically reachable with the unaided eye.

Sky position

Equatorial coordinates for HIP 27795: right ascension 5h 52m 56s, declination +68° 28′ 17″ (J2000), in the region of the Camelopardalis constellation (IAU figure Cam).
